Woman Reserves Female Golden Retriever Puppy in Litter—Then Comes the Shock
Summary
A woman named Léa reserved a female golden retriever puppy from a breeder, but the entire litter of nine puppies turned out to be male. The likelihood of all puppies being the same gender is scientifically possible but rare, and such outcomes are generally beyond the breeder's control.Key Facts
- Léa reserved a female puppy from a breeder one month before the litter was due.
- The litter, when born, consisted of nine male puppies.
- The chance of an all-male litter is about 1 in 512, or roughly 0.2 percent.
- Breeders cannot guarantee the gender of puppies before they are born.
- TikTok viewers reacted with mixed opinions to Léa's situation, some encouraging adoption and others suggesting getting a puppy from a breeder.
- The topic gained significant attention on TikTok with over 518,100 views and 34,700 likes.
